About Future Consumer Ltd (FCONSUMER)
Future Consumer Ltd operates in the Diversified Retail industry, within the Consumer Services sector. It trades on the NSE as FCONSUMER and on the BSE under scrip code 533400. Its ISIN is INE220J01025.
Incorporated in 1996, Future Consumer Ltd is in the business of sourcing, manufacturing, branding, marketing and distribution of FMCG, Food and Processed Food Products [1]
Future Consumer Limited (FCL) is a key player in India's FMCG sector, focusing on food, personal care, and home products.
It operates an extensive distribution network, reaching over 120,000 touchpoints, including rural markets through its Mitra program.

Financial Performance
Mar 2025In the year ended Mar 2025, Future Consumer Ltd (FCONSUMER) reported revenue of ₹441 crore, net profit of ₹-45 crore and earnings per share of ₹-0.23. That compares with revenue of ₹370 crore and net profit of ₹-135 crore in Mar 2024. Figures are consolidated, as filed with the exchanges.
In the quarter ended Dec 2025, revenue was ₹115 crore and net profit ₹-28 crore (consolidated).
| Metric | Mar 2021 | Mar 2022 | Mar 2023 | Mar 2024 | Mar 2025 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ue (₹ cr) | 1,185 | 1,469 | 381 | 370 | 441 |
| Net profit (₹ cr) | -483 | -450 | -335 | -135 | -45 |
| EPS (₹) | -2.43 | -2.25 | -1.68 | -0.69 | -0.23 |

Ownership Summary
Mar 2025As of Mar 2025, promoters hold 3.49% of Future Consumer Ltd (FCONSUMER) (unchanged from the previous quarter), foreign institutional investors (FII) hold 0% and domestic institutional investors (DII) hold 0%. Promoters have pledged 9.1% of their holding. Shareholding is filed quarterly with BSE and NSE; Solomo carries every filing back to Jun 2011.
Largest disclosed public shareholders in Mar 2025: National Stock Exchange Of India Limited Account FPI 7.86%, HUF 1.72%. Only stakes above the 1% disclosure threshold are named in filings.
